
The Red Scare: Nike Slates the Triple Red Air Force 1 for 2026
Nike is digging back into the vault for one of its most unapologetic colorways, confirming the return of the Air Force 1 Low “Triple Red” for Summer 2026. This isn't a pivot to a new silhouette or a technical upgrade; it’s a full-throttle embrace of the University Red palette that first took over the streets in 2020. Every inch of the shoe—from the smooth leather upper and embroidered heel to the midsole and outsole—is drenched in the same singular hue.
